a. Note:   Obituary
 LouAda Arata Reynold
 Passed away on June 19, 2005 following a brief illness. LouAda was born on August 5, 1938 in Napa, California where she was raised and educated. LouAda's great-grandparents, Luigi and Philomena Arata, were pioneer settlers in the Napa Valley in 1866. Although she has lived in Sacramento for the past thirty-three years, Napa was alway her home and where she will return. LouAda is survived by her devoted husband of forty years, John F. Reynolds; daughter Leslie Bailey and husband Patrick; daughter, Lorrie Peterson and husband, Jeff; as well as her cherished grandchildren, Morgan, Ryan and Holly. LouAda was overjoyed to learn that Lrrie and Jeff expect twins, a boy and a girl, this fall. Also surviving LouAda are numerous cousins, many of whom continue to reside in the Napa Valley. Predeceasing LouAda were her parents, Louis and Aida (Murbach) Arata as well as many aunts, uncles and cousins who she has missed dearly. She was always generous with her family stories that will continue to be passed down to her grandchildren sdo that they will know the rich heritage of the Arata and Murbach families. Those of us who were lucky enough to be part of LouAda's life will probably miss her sense of humor most of all. As an example, Mom left a note of instruction to those of us who will mourn her passing, which in part reads that she does not desire formal funeral services but would prefer that we, "throw a funny party, go parasailing, or do whatever you have to do to make yourselves feel okay." Our hearts hurt, but they are full; we are comforted by the wonderful memories that will carry us through and allow us to continue to feel her presence in all that we do. Her time with us was not long enough, but it was full. If we were asked, the charity of LouAda's preference it would be Shriners Hospitals for Children. She would be just as likely however, to suggest that an ice cream with family be enjoyed in her honor.
